The website hiuse8.com appears to be a scam. Here are the reasons: New Domain: The domain was registered only 11 months and 2 days ago. While this alone doesn't indicate a scam, it's a common tactic for scam websites to use new domains to avoid being flagged. No Search Results: When searching for the website on Google, it returns no results. Legitimate websites typically have some online presence and can be found through search engines. Generic Content: The content on the website seems generic and lacks specific information. This is often a red flag for scam websites, as they tend to use vague language to apply to a broad audience. No Clear Purpose: It's unclear what the website is for. Legitimate websites usually have a clear purpose and provide detailed information about their services or products. Lack of Trustworthy Seals: There are no recognizable trust seals or certifications on the website. Legitimate sites often display security and trust badges to assure visitors. No Contact Information: The website may not have clear contact information, such as a physical address or phone number. This is a common tactic for scam sites to avoid being traced. No Privacy Policy or Terms of Service: Legitimate websites typically have these policies, which are important for user protection and legal compliance. Poor Design: The website may have a poor or unprofessional design. While this alone doesn't indicate a scam, it's often a characteristic of scam sites. Redirects: The website may use aggressive or misleading redirects, which is a common tactic for scam sites to drive traffic. Phishing Attempts: There's a possibility that the website is involved in phishing, attempting to steal personal or financial information from visitors. It's important to exercise caution when dealing with unfamiliar websites, especially those that exhibit the above-mentioned characteristics. If you're considering any transactions or sharing personal information, it's advisable to thoroughly research the website and, if in doubt, refrain from engaging with it."
